Competitive intelligence is the systematic discipline of monitoring competitor strategies, identifying market opportunities, and converting insight into competitive advantage. In digital marketing, competitive intelligence reveals where competitors are winning, where they are vulnerable, and where category whitespace remains uncontested. Most companies operate with shallow competitive awareness limited to occasional spot-checks of competitor websites.
Mature competitive intelligence programs deliver continuous insight into competitor SEO performance, content velocity, backlink acquisition, ad spend, technology adoption, and strategic positioning - converting that insight into action.

Our competitive intelligence methodology combines five execution stages: competitor identification and tiering (direct, indirect, AI-mediated), continuous monitoring (rankings, content velocity, backlinks, ad spend, technology), insight synthesis (monthly intelligence briefings), opportunity prioritization (gaps, weaknesses, quick wins), and execution coordination (turning insights into deliverables across SEO, content, paid, and PR teams).
